anamorph on Lunaria rediviva
Riet van Oosten,
22-04-2019 19:04

Hello,
Found by Laurens van der Linde, April 2019, The Netherlands.
On dead stem of Lunaria rediviva.
Conidia: 6.4-7.0 x 1.9-2.3 µm

Re : anamorph on Lunaria
Hello Riet
the curved conidia suggest Leptothyrium. The type species of that genus is Leptothyrium lunariae ;-) - unfortunately the protologue, pointed to here: http://www.indexfungorum.org/names/NamesRecord.asp?RecordID=238262 seems to be unavailable at the moment.
Have a look at the attached file (especially the comments about the suggested anamorph on page 188).
